Understanding the Digital Gaming Ecosystem in Australia

Australia’s gaming industry is noteworthy for its robust mix of desktop, mobile, and emerging immersive realities. According to industry reports, the market generated over AUD 3.2 billion in revenue in 2022, with mobile gaming constituting nearly 60% of that figure. This trend underscores the importance of innovative platforms and reliable content channels that can scale efficiently across diverse user segments.

Moreover, regulatory frameworks such as the Interactive Gambling Act 2001 necessitate that companies operate within strict compliance guidelines, ensuring consumer protection and fair play.
